Malibu Moves to Ease Business Burden After Wildfire and Pacific Coast Highway Closure
City Pauses Minimum Wage Hike, to Review Event Rules to Aid Local Businesses To alleviate economic strain on local businesses still reeling from wildfire damage and extended Pacific Coast Highway closures, the Malibu City Council has approved a temporary halt to a scheduled minimum wage increase and is exploring new event permit regulations. During its May 21 meeting, the Council introduced Ordinance No. 525, officially voting on May 27 to pause…
